Description
Germolene Wound Care Cream – 30g is a gentle but effective antiseptic cream for everyday first aid. It is used on minor abrasions, cuts, scratches, burns, bites and stings, helping to prevent infection while the cream base softens skin and soothes irritation.
How it works: contains chlorhexidine dihydrochloride, a mild antiseptic that helps reduce the risk of infection in minor skin injuries.
How to Use
Always use as directed in the leaflet.
- Wash your hands before and after using the cream.
- Before first use, check the tube seal is unbroken, then pierce the seal using the inverted cap.
- Thoroughly clean the affected area with warm water (do not use soap).
- Apply a thin layer once or several times daily as required.
- If you wish, the wound may be covered with a dressing after applying.
- Replace the cap firmly after use.
Important: Avoid using other antiseptics at the same time, as this may reduce Germolene’s effectiveness.
- If your condition worsens or does not improve, seek advice from a doctor or pharmacist.
Ingredients
Active ingredient:
- Chlorhexidine dihydrochloride 0.5% w/w
Other ingredients:
- Dexpanthenol
- DL-lactone
- Cetyl alcohol
- Stearyl alcohol
- White soft paraffin
- Liquid paraffin
- Wool fat (lanolin)
- Macrogol stearate
- Purified water
Side Effects & Warnings
Warnings
- For external use only. Do not put in the ears or mouth. If swallowed accidentally, seek urgent medical advice.
- Do not use inside the ear if you have a hole/tear in the eardrum.
- Avoid contact with eyes. If it gets into the eyes, rinse immediately and thoroughly with water and seek medical advice if irritation, redness, pain or visual disturbance occurs.
- Do not use if you are allergic to chlorhexidine or any ingredients.
- Contains cetyl alcohol, stearyl alcohol and wool fat (lanolin) which may cause local skin reactions (e.g. contact dermatitis).
Possible side effects
- Serious allergic reaction (rare but serious): wheezing or difficulty breathing, swelling of the face, hives, severe rash, dizziness or shock. Stop using and seek urgent help.
- Local skin reaction: irritation, rash, itching, burning sensation (risk may increase if applied over large areas).
- Eye injury risk if accidentally exposed to the eyes.
Storage
- Keep out of the sight and reach of children.
- Store below 25°C in the original carton.
- Do not use after the expiry date.
